75-th Armenian Women’s and 80th Men’s Chess Championships are over.

Samvel Ter-Sahakyan took the title of the champion scoring 6 out of 9 in men’s tournament. The second and third places were taken by Hayk Martirosyan and Robert Hovhannisyan with 5.5 points each.

Mariya Gevorgyan recorded the best result in Women’s Championship scoring 8 out of 9. In the tournament standings, Gevorgyan is followed by Susanna Gaboyan (7 points) and Maria Kursova (5.5 points).

It should be noted that on January 22-23, the Tigran Petrosian Chess House will host the 2020 Armenian Rapid Chess Championship, in commemoration of the eight-time champion of Armenia Ashot Anastasyan. It will be held by the Swiss system in 9 rounds in accordance with the FIDE laws of chess. The 1-5th tournaments will be held on January 22, and the 6-9th on January 23.
